Parker ARIES is a series of digital servo drives known for their ease of use and cost-effectiveness. They are designed for a variety of motion control applications, particularly those where simplicity and quick setup are important.

  • Plug in and spin – no set up required; drive auto-configures when used with Parker’s “smart encoder” motor
  • Drive Talk – ACR9000 controller can access all drive parameters
  • Auto-tuning available
  • Optimized for Parker’s brushless rotary and linear servo motors
  • Supported feedback devices include Smart encoder, quadrature encoder, Heidenhain EnDat absolute encoder and resolver
  • 7 versions available: 100, 200, 400, 750, 1300, 2000 and 3000 Watts
  • Standard high-density D-sub connectors for easy connectivity to any system
  • 120/240 VAC input with required 120/240 VAC keep alive circuitry
  • CE (EMC & LVD), UL compliant
  • Compact design
  • Brake relay
  • Optional velocity and step-and-direction signal inputs
  • Plug and Spin: ARIES drives are designed for easy setup. When used with compatible “smart encoder” motors, they often auto-configure, minimizing the need for complex setup procedures.
  • Versatile Control Options: They offer +/-10V torque or velocity control — use any controller with a standard +/-10V input.
  • Wide Power Range: The ARIES series includes various models with different power ratings, accommodating a range of application needs.
  • Flexible Feedback: They support various feedback types, including encoder, “smart encoder”, Heidenhain absolute encoder, and resolver.
  • Compact Design: ARIES drives are generally compact, making them suitable for applications with limited space.
